A series of chevrons in one of Jupiter's jets has shown the meandering motion that evidences interactions by Rossby waves. Though they were first identified on Jupiter 20 years ago, it's only with analysis of this region of the Jovian atmospere from imagery taken as Cassini passed in 2000 that they can be now be seen.
